MTA服务器的基础概念
MTA(Mail Transfer Agent)服务器,即邮件传输代理服务器,是电子邮件系统的核心组件之一,它的主要职责是在不同邮件服务器之间传递、路由和投递电子邮件,MTA服务器相当于电子邮件系统的“邮政局”,负责将邮件从发送方准确无误地送达接收方,常见的MTA服务器软件包括Sendmail、Postfix、Exim和Microsoft Exchange等,这些软件运行在服务器上,遵循SMTP(Simple Mail Transfer Protocol)协议,确保邮件在互联网上的高效传输。

MTA服务器的工作原理
MTA服务器的工作流程可以分为几个关键步骤,当用户发送一封邮件时,邮件客户端(如Outlook或Foxmail)会将邮件提交到本地MTA服务器,MTA服务器解析邮件的收件人地址,通过DNS查询确定接收方邮件服务器的域名和IP地址,MTA服务器与接收方服务器建立SMTP连接,将邮件内容传递过去,如果接收方服务器暂时不可用,MTA服务器会根据配置的重试策略定期尝试重新投递,确保邮件最终送达,整个过程中,MTA还会处理邮件的队列管理、错误处理和安全验证等功能。
MTA服务器的核心功能
MTA服务器具备多种功能,以确保电子邮件系统的稳定运行。邮件路由是MTA的核心能力之一,它根据邮件地址和DNS记录选择最优路径。队列管理功能允许MTA在服务器负载过高或接收方不可用时,将邮件暂存在队列中,待条件允许后再投递,MTA还支持邮件过滤,通过集成垃圾邮件检测或病毒扫描插件,提高邮件安全性。日志记录功能帮助管理员追踪邮件传输状态,便于排查问题。
常见的MTA服务器软件对比
在选择MTA服务器软件时,不同工具各有优缺点,Sendmail是历史最悠久的MTA之一,功能强大但配置复杂,适合对灵活性要求极高的用户,Postfix则以高性能和易用性著称,配置相对简单,是中小型企业的热门选择,Exim同样是一款灵活的MTA,尤其在处理大量邮件时表现出色,而Microsoft Exchange则更侧重于与企业环境集成,支持邮件协作和 calendaring 功能,用户可根据自身需求,如邮件量、安全要求和预算等因素选择合适的MTA软件。

MTA服务器的安全性与最佳实践
安全性是MTA服务器部署中不可忽视的一环,启用TLS/SSL加密可以保护邮件在传输过程中的内容不被窃取,配置SPF(Sender Policy Framework)和DKIM(DomainKeys Identified Mail)可以有效防止伪造发件人地址的邮件,定期更新MTA软件以修补安全漏洞,并限制服务器的开放端口,也能降低被攻击的风险,管理员还应监控日志中的异常活动,如频繁的投递失败或大量退回邮件,及时发现潜在问题。
MTA服务器在现代邮件系统中的角色
随着电子邮件技术的不断发展,MTA服务器也在不断演进,现代MTA不仅支持传统的SMTP协议,还集成了对DMARC(Domain-based Message Authentication, Reporting & Conformance)等新标准的支持,进一步提升了邮件认证能力,云计算的普及使得基于云的MTA服务(如Amazon SES或SendGrid)越来越受欢迎,这些服务提供了更高的可扩展性和简化的管理体验,尽管如此,本地部署的MTA服务器仍因其灵活性和数据控制能力,在许多组织中占据重要地位。
FAQs
Q1: 如何判断MTA服务器是否正常工作?
A1: 可以通过检查MTA服务器的日志文件、使用telnet或openssl命令测试SMTP连接、以及监控邮件投递状态等方式判断服务器是否正常运行,定期发送测试邮件并确认接收,也是验证MTA功能的有效方法。

Q2: MTA服务器与MDA服务器有何区别?
A2: MTA(邮件传输代理)负责邮件的传输和路由,而MDA(Mail Delivery Agent)则负责将邮件从MTA服务器投递到用户的邮箱(如Maildir或mbox格式),MTA是“邮递员”,负责邮件的运输;MDA是“分拣员”,负责将邮件送达最终用户。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复